The defect

Due to a software issue, the rear turning indicators, brakes and hazard lights may not operate as intended. The driver will receive warning signals in the instrument cluster.

The hazard

If the rear lighting system of the vehicle is not operating as intended, other road users would be unable to identify if the vehicle is turning, braking or reversing. This could increase the risk of an accident causing serious injury or death to vehicle occupants and/or other road users.

The remedy

Owners of affected vehicles can contact their nearest authorised Mercedes-Benz dealership to have the work carried out as soon as possible free of charge.Consumers may use the Mercedes-Benz online booking service, by visiting www.mercedes-benz.com.au/servicebooking.
